A Cuban woman is murdered by her ex-partner in Texas

A 42-year-old Cuban woman was stabbed to death early this Monday by his ex-partner in the city of Irvingin the county of DallasTexas, according to the Texas Police Department.

The victim has been identified as Sucel Cuba Gomez. Her attacker, 44, is named Yunier Aldazábal and has already been arrested by the police.

The press release revealed that at approximately 6:15 a.m. on July 1, police received a call about an incident that occurred in a parking lot on Walnut Hill Lane.

Upon arrival at the place They discovered the victim lying on the ground with several stab wounds.

Although the attacker fled the scene after committing the femicide, he was located by the police inside his vehicle at around 9 a.m. (local time) in a parking lot.

The man was arrested without incident and is in police custody.

Crime reporter Niover Licea stated that Sucel had recently ended her relationship with Aldazábal, who had traveled specifically from North Dakota to kill her.

The woman, who reportedly had recently arrived in the U.S., was the mother of two children, ages 12 and 15. It has not been revealed whether the children lived with her in the U.S. or are in Cuba.

Both the victim and her attacker are natives of the Cueto municipality, in the province of Holguín, where the crime has shocked the community.

Sucel Gómez worked as a teacher on the island and several of her former students have expressed their dismay over the tragedy.

“My teacher, in these cases I am left speechless. I will always remember you as one of the best teachers I have ever had. You filled us with your love and made us grow every day. For each class you brought motivation with the aim of making us feel comfortable,” wrote a young Internet user in a heartfelt post on Facebook.

“You were a teacher, a guide, a friend. Your passing leaves me with great pain. I don’t understand why these things happen to good people. May God take care of you, my love, wherever you are. RIP,” added the former student of the murdered woman.
